Short S-29 Stirling

An RAF Short Stirling Heavy Bomber of 7 Sqn with Pilot, Air & Ground Crew & Bombs. the Bomber Has a Top Speed of 280Mph, a Loaded Weight of 70, 000Lb, a Wingpan of 99 Feet and a Length of 87 Feet 3 Inches Date: 1942

EDITORS COMMENTS
This evocative photograph captures the raw power and determination of the RAF's Short S-29 Stirling heavy bomber, as it prepares for a mission during World War II. The image, taken in 1942, depicts the iconic British aircraft of 7 Squadron, adorned with its distinctive insignia and markings. The Stirling, with the registration number W7444, sits proudly on the tarmac, surrounded by its dedicated crew in their uniforms, ready for takeoff. The Short S-29 Stirling was a vital component of the RAF's strategic bombing campaign, with a top speed of 280 mph and a loaded weight of 70,000 lb. Its impressive dimensions, with a wingspan of 99 feet and a length of 87 feet 3 inches, made it one of the largest aircraft in the RAF's fleet at the time.
